Acronym

1.
acr: Canada Child BenefitRarepayment to help families with kids in CanadaRare
  • The CCB helps families with their monthly expenses.
2.
acr: calcium channel blockerTECH.medicine that helps control heart problemsTECH.
  • The doctor prescribed a CCB for his heart condition.
